Going to toss a 3 star on this spot. I ordered the panang curry with chicken and the pad thai, for appetizer I ordered the spring rolls with shrimp. The panang curry was flavorful but for me it was super runny, it was basically a watery soup and the chicken was tasteless and dry. The pad thai was pretty decent no real complaints there. I loved the fact that this place can make their food really spicy on a 1 to 6 scale. I do very well with hot food and 4 had me sweating (love it ). The biggest disappointment was the spring rolls. Between 2 spring rolls there was about a pound of lettuce and no noodles, these things were not edible. The shrimp was small and tasted old and the peanut sauce was blan and tasteless. I want to try more dishes here but I'm staying away from the spring rolls.

I ordered online and opted for a 10% tip since I was picking it up. They undercharged the meal, did not give the receipt, but I didn’t think much about it until my bank notified me that they gave themselves a 39% tip. The total equals the order placed online; they misrepresented their prices to make it look like more money was going to the food and fees, but they pocketed it and kept the receipt to hide what they did. Dishonest practices and the food wasn’t very good. The Thai tea was really good, but unfortunately I won’t be back or recommend them because of their dishonest pricing.

I had high hopes for this place based on reviews. I ordered Cashew Chicken, Pad Woon Sen and a Crispy Pork stir fry. Before even opening the lid on the cashew chicken, I saw a piece of hair right on top of a piece of chicken. The pad woon sen was all noodles with hardly a veggies or chicken. It was also dry and lacked flavor. The only redeeming dish was the crispy pork which had good flavor but contained an excessive amount of oil. I do not recommend.
